Once you have branded your site and have viewed your email messages, you are ready to start inviting clients.

Adding a sponsored client

Sponsored clients are those whose membership you are paying. They will be added to your plan count as you invite them.

The Invitations page in your app will allow you to sponsor a client instantly with just their name and email. If you choose to, you can leave a personal message which we will include in your invitation—though the email has been written so you don’t need to. You will see your message, and how your email will look to your client, right there in the app.

The sharing toggle

By default this is ON, so your clients automatically share all their accounts with you. You may decide that is not what some clients will want. We recommend you toggle it OFF and touch base with your clients about the sort of account information you need to help them out. They can then share those Account Groups with you, rather than share everything. They may however be happy to share it all, in which case you can leave the toggle ON.

You can change this on a client by client basis when you enter their details.

Your sponsorships

Sent invitations appear under the Pending Sponsorships section. When your clients accept your email it will show up under Active Sponsorships, as well as on your Clients page.

Any client who chooses not to accept your invitation will show up in the Rejected Sponsorships link, which also shows the number of rejections.
